- - -ANNUAL SUPPORT FOR PEG ACCESS. (a) The Licensee shall provide annual franchise fee payments to the Issuing Authority on behalf of the Access Corporation for PEG Access purposes in an amount equal to four percent (4%) of the Licensee's Gross Annual Revenues less applicable franchise and license fee payments to the Town and State. Said annual PEG Access payments shall be used for, among other things, salary, operating and other related expenses connected with Medway PEG Access Programming and operations. Such PEG Access payments shall be considered as part of the Licensee's franchise fee commitments and shall be included in the franchise fee for purposes of any applicable federal limitation on franchise fees. (b) Said annual four percent (4%) PEG Access support payment shall be made to the Issuing Authority on behalf of the Access Corporation annually. The first payment shall be remitted on May 31, 1999; and shall be based on the Gross Annual Revenues beginning on the Renewal License Effective Date and ending on the last day of February 1999. The following annual payments shall be remitted no later than May 31st of each year, during this Renewal License; and based on the period beginning on the previous year’s March 1st and ending on the following last day of February. The final payment shall be remitted on May 31, 2007 based on the period beginning March 1, 2006 and ending on February 22, 2007. (c) Consistent with Section 622(h) of the Cable Act, any Person, including a Leased Access User (pursuant to Section 612 of the Cable Act), who or which distributes any Cable Service over the Medway Cable System for which charges are assessed to Subscribers but not received by the Licensee, shall pay the Issuing Authority on behalf of the Access Corporation an amount equal to four percent (4%) of such Person's Gross Annual Revenues, as a PEG Access payment, pursuant to Section 5.2(a) herein. If the Licensee collects revenues from Medway Subscribers for said Person, then the Licensee shall collect said four percent (4%) PEG Access payment on the Gross Annual Revenues of said Person and shall pay said amounts to the Issuing Authority on behalf of the Access Corporation along with the Licensee's four percent (4%) PEG Access payments pursuant to Section 5.2(a) herein. If the Licensee does not collect the revenues for a Person that distributes any Service over the Medway Cable System, then the Licensee shall notify any such Person of this four percent (4%) PEG Access payment requirement and shall notify the Issuing Authority of such use of the Medway Cable System by such Person(s). (d) The annual PEG Access payments required herein are subject to the provision that all PEG Access Programming produced by the Town, Access Corporation and/or Medway PEG Access producers with said funding shall be cablecast exclusively on one (1), or more, of the PEG Access Channels, designated in Section 5.1 herein, on the Licensee's Cable System in the Town unless permission otherwise is granted in writing by the Licensee; provided, however, that such PEG Access Programming produced by the Town, its designee(s). Access Corporation and/or Medway PEG Access producers may be made available to other providers of Video Programming in the Town, if any, upon payment to the Issuing Authority on behalf of the Access Corporation of equivalent annual consideration to that found in Sections 5.2(a) through (c) herein.
